Difference between revisions of "Application:getProjectProperties"

From GiderosMobile
(Created page with "'''Available since:''' Gideros 2023.12<br/> '''Class:''' Application<br/> === Description === Returns the properties of the project. <syntaxhighlight lang="lua"> (table)...")
 
 
Line 20: Line 20:
 
=== Example ===
 
=== Example ===
 
<syntaxhighlight lang="lua">
 
<syntaxhighlight lang="lua">
local prop = application:getProjectProperties()
+
local props = application:getProjectProperties()
  
 
local buildTime, buildNumber, version, name, versionCode =
 
local buildTime, buildNumber, version, name, versionCode =
prop.buildTime, prop.buildNumber, prop.version, prop.name, prop.versionCode
+
props.buildTime, props.buildNumber, props.version, props.name, props.versionCode
  
 
local pdate = os.date("*t", buildTime)
 
local pdate = os.date("*t", buildTime)

Latest revision as of 19:45, 23 January 2026

Available since: Gideros 2023.12
Class: Application

Description

Returns the properties of the project.

(table) = application:getProjectProperties()

The returned values are:

  • buildTime (number)
  • buildNumber (number)
  • version (number)
  • name (string)
  • versionCode (number)

Return values

Returns (table) a table with the project properties

Example

local props = application:getProjectProperties()

local buildTime, buildNumber, version, name, versionCode =
	props.buildTime, props.buildNumber, props.version, props.name, props.versionCode

local pdate = os.date("*t", buildTime)

print(pdate.year, pdate.month, pdate.day, pdate.min, pdate.sec)
print(buildNumber, version, name, versionCode)